Damazin vs Burns Lake, Bc Climate & Distance Between

Canada flag
  • The distance between Damazin, Sudan and Burns Lake, Bc, Canada is approximately 12,428 km or 7,723 mi.
  • To reach Damazin in this distance one would set out from Burns Lake, Bc bearing 20.8°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Damazin bearing 167.8° or SSE .
  • Damazin has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h) whereas Burns Lake, Bc has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
  • Damazin is in or near the tropical very dry forest biome whereas Burns Lake, Bc is in or near the boreal dry scrub biome.
  • The average annual temperature is 25.4 °C (45.7°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 18.6 °C (33.5°F) less in Damazin.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 257 mm (10.1 in) more which is equivalent to 257 l/m² (6.31 US gal/ft²) or 2,570,000 l/ha (274,750 US gal/ac) more. About 1 4/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 37.3° higher in Damazin than in Burns Lake, Bc.
